Defining Essential Requirements for a Cleanroom Solution: A URS Guide

A comprehensive Analysis of your specific needs is the initial step in developing an effective cleanroom solution. This process requires a meticulously crafted User Requirements Specification (URS) that explicitly outlines your goals for the cleanroom environment.

A well-defined URS serves as a framework for subsequent stages of the cleanroom project, guaranteeing that the final solution align with Cleanroom URS your operational {needs|. The URS should include a variety of factors, including:

* Process Requirements

* Air Quality Control Parameters

* Staff Access and Training Needs

* Regulatory Standards

This comprehensive documentation provides a mutual vision between all stakeholders involved in the project, facilitating effective communication and reducing the risk of conflicts.
